  Plan International Indonesia is an independent child
rights and humanitarian organisation committed to children living a life free
of poverty, violence and injustice. For more than 75 years, in powerful
partnerships we have been supporting children to gain the skills, knowledge and
confidence they need to claim their rights to a fulfilling life, today and in
the future. We place a specific focus on girls and women, who are most often
left behind.  We are now active in more than 70 countries. In Indonesia,
Plan International started to work in 1969 based on the memorandum of
understanding with the Government of Indonesia. Currently we work in 4
provinces: Jakarta, Central Java, West Nusa Tenggara and East Nusa Tenggara and
sponsors more than 40,000 children. Plan International Indonesia is looking for dynamic staff
